Abstract

We report a self-starting opto-electronic oscillator operating at 1.1 µm using a gain-switched VCSEL and a single-mode photonic crystal fiber. A 10-GHz 11.5-ps optical pulse with a timing jitter of 0.9 ps was successfully generated.
